Output 42b50cf659b6e70a1c5c93b75acefbaa0e8cafd9b4996f6115b3fb2bbcbc4e7e:2

value
18813
script pubkey
OP_0 OP_PUSHBYTES_20 60a988c1a10b12c915fcd91fd6dd4de7577f791e
address
bc1qvz5c3sdppvfvj90umy0adh2duath77g76max3d
transaction
42b50cf659b6e70a1c5c93b75acefbaa0e8cafd9b4996f6115b3fb2bbcbc4e7e
confirmations
27576
spent
true